Dang you guys are inspiring. And a bit intimidating. :LOL:
I can open/ Standard grill like mad.
Got a Traeger this spring, still learning how to use it effectively. It's definitely different.
I got bags of the mixed pellets. They put a good flavor in the meat but I think I am going to experiment with single flavors a bit for a more specific smokiness.
I don't use it as much (maybe 1 time to every 20 times regular grilling) just due to either time or not wanting to take a chance on messing up what I know works.
